时间:2025-03-22 来源:网络 人气:
梦想照进现实:我如何自己开发以太坊代币
亲爱的读者们,你是否曾梦想过拥有一枚属于自己的数字货币?想象你的名字和你的品牌被印在一张张虚拟的“钞票”上,在全球范围内流通。这不再是遥不可及的梦想,因为以太坊为我们提供了这样一个平台——自己开发代币!
了解以太坊代币
在深入探讨如何自己开发以太坊代币之前,我们先来了解一下什么是以太坊代币。以太坊代币是基于以太坊区块链的一种数字资产,它们可以代表任何价值,比如游戏内物品、积分、甚至是一种全新的货币。以太坊代币遵循一系列标准,其中最著名的是ERC-20标准,它定义了代币的基本功能和操作。
? 开发前的准备
想要自己开发以太坊代币,你需要做好以下准备:
1. 安装MetaMask钱包插件:MetaMask是一个以太坊钱包,它允许你与以太坊区块链进行交互。你可以在Chrome浏览器中安装它。
2. 使用Remix IDE:Remix是一个在线的以太坊开发环境,它可以帮助你编写、编译和部署智能合约。
3. 学习Solidity语言:Solidity是编写以太坊智能合约的语言,它是开发代币的关键。
编写智能合约
当你准备好开发环境后,就可以开始编写智能合约了。以下是一些编写智能合约的步骤:
1. 创建一个新的Solidity文件:在Remix IDE中,创建一个新的文件,并开始编写你的智能合约代码。
2. 定义代币属性:在智能合约中,你需要定义代币的名称、符号、小数位数等属性。
3. 实现代币功能:编写函数来允许用户购买、出售或转移代币。
4. 测试智能合约:在部署到主网之前,确保你的智能合约在测试环境中运行良好。
部署智能合约
当你对智能合约满意后,就可以将其部署到以太坊网络上了。以下是部署智能合约的步骤:
1. 选择网络:你可以选择在测试网络或主网上部署你的智能合约。
2. 编译智能合约:在Remix IDE中编译你的智能合约。
3. 部署合约:使用MetaMask钱包中的资金来部署你的智能合约。
测试和发布
部署智能合约后,你需要进行测试以确保一切正常。以下是一些测试和发布的步骤:
1. 测试代币功能:使用以太坊客户端或其他工具来测试代币的功能。
2. 发布代币:一旦代币功能被测试通过,你就可以将智能合约发布到主网或测试网。
3. 推广和使用代币:通过社交媒体、论坛和合作伙伴关系来推广你的代币。
挑战与机遇
虽然自己开发以太坊代币充满了机遇,但也伴随着挑战:
1. 技术难度:编写和部署智能合约需要一定的技术知识和编程能力。
2. 安全风险:智能合约一旦部署,就很难更改,因此需要确保代码的安全性。
3. 法规遵从性:随着区块链技术的不断发展,各国对数字货币的监管也在不断变化。
自己开发以太坊代币是一个激动人心的旅程,它不仅能够让你拥有自己的数字货币,还能让你参与到区块链技术的创新中。虽然过程中会有挑战,但只要你有决心和耐心,你就能实现自己的梦想。所以,勇敢地迈出第一步,开始你的以太坊代币开发之旅吧!